You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@camel.apache.org by ac...@apache.org on 2023/12/21 12:34:00 UTC

(camel-kamelets) 05/05: Add an AWS STS Assume Role Action Kamelet

This is an automated email from the ASF dual-hosted git repository.

acosentino pushed a commit to branch 1816
in repository https://gitbox.apache.org/repos/asf/camel-kamelets.git

commit a75dd6caf72c42ba93fbfebe276961bd82cd8941
Author: Andrea Cosentino <an...@gmail.com>
AuthorDate: Thu Dec 21 13:32:25 2023 +0100

    Add an AWS STS Assume Role Action Kamelet
    
    Signed-off-by: Andrea Cosentino <an...@gmail.com>
---
 .../java/org/apache/camel/kamelets/catalog/KameletsCatalogTest.java    | 2 +-
 .../main/resources/kamelets/aws-sts-assume-role-action.kamelet.yaml    | 3 ++-
 2 files changed, 3 insertions(+), 2 deletions(-)

diff --git a/library/camel-kamelets-catalog/src/test/java/org/apache/camel/kamelets/catalog/KameletsCatalogTest.java b/library/camel-kamelets-catalog/src/test/java/org/apache/camel/kamelets/catalog/KameletsCatalogTest.java
index 06510575..abb5b995 100644
--- a/library/camel-kamelets-catalog/src/test/java/org/apache/camel/kamelets/catalog/KameletsCatalogTest.java
+++ b/library/camel-kamelets-catalog/src/test/java/org/apache/camel/kamelets/catalog/KameletsCatalogTest.java
@@ -103,7 +103,7 @@ public class KameletsCatalogTest {
     void testGetKameletsByNamespace() throws Exception {
         List<Kamelet> c = catalog.getKameletsByNamespace("AWS");
         assertFalse(c.isEmpty());
-        assertEquals(26, c.size());
+        assertEquals(27, c.size());
         c = catalog.getKameletsByGroups("Not-existing-group");
         assertTrue(c.isEmpty());
     }
diff --git a/library/camel-kamelets/src/main/resources/kamelets/aws-sts-assume-role-action.kamelet.yaml b/library/camel-kamelets/src/main/resources/kamelets/aws-sts-assume-role-action.kamelet.yaml
index d53c864b..fb095aec 100644
--- a/library/camel-kamelets/src/main/resources/kamelets/aws-sts-assume-role-action.kamelet.yaml
+++ b/library/camel-kamelets/src/main/resources/kamelets/aws-sts-assume-role-action.kamelet.yaml
@@ -72,7 +72,8 @@ spec:
   dependencies:
     - "camel:dns"
     - "camel:kamelet"
-    - "camel:aws2-translate"
+    - "camel:core"
+    - "camel:aws2-sts"
   template:
     from:
       uri: "kamelet:source"